I always chop cabbage, green onion, etc after tearing it apart to wash off the dirt and soil, so I can't ever chop as beautifully as you do! Please and thank you and stay happy and awesome! 🥰
If it helps, you only ever have to wash a cabbage's external surface! It grows bunched up and from the inside, that the risk of it getting kinda 'dirty' is almost only on the outside.
What we do is peel off maybe the two outermost layers (or more, if it's visibly dirty), then wash the head of cabbage with running water.
